About Zagreb (ZAG)

A city with a vibrant streak, Zagreb is the capital of Croatia, and is located at the central Croatia region. With a population of over 8,00,000 people, the city glorifies with its historic culture and achievements. The intriguing architecture of this place is what strikes the most when visited. The 'old city' charm enhances its appeal and hence results in attracting a larger volume of tourists to this place. One can easily reach the place by taking a flight to the Zagreb International Airport, or can also opt for other mediums, such as bus and train, which is by far the second most used travel medium to the beautiful city. You can also reach the place driving a car or bike. The well established public transport system makes the life of the visitors a lot easier by providing them with an easy access to their favourite locations. While deciding on the locations to visit this arresting city, you need to put some places in your priority list, which definitely includes: Old Town Gate, Maksimir Park & Zagreb Zoo, Zrinjevac Park, Jarun, Muzej Mimara (Mimara Museum), and Mirogoj. One can also take part in the world famous Ski world cup race, and try their luck to win the 'Snow Queen Trophy'. For entertainment, there are multiple movie theatres in the city, where one can spend a relaxing time with their dear ones. For restoring and carrying the unique essence of the city, one can buy Souvenirs from the local shops, named, Turistički Informativni Centar, GEA Gallery, and Millennium. There are multiple places in the city where one can eat, drink and splurge a hefty amount on drinks and delectable cuisines. Some popular bars and clubs include: Books, Funk club, Golf, Aquarius, and Boogaloo. One can have a gala time on their trip to this magnificent city. About Stuttgart (STR)

Being a capital city of Baden-Württemberg, Germany, Stuttgart is spread across a variety of hills, valleys and parks. The city is a major tourist destination for visitors who primarily associate the city with its industrial esteemed as the “cradle of the auto mobile”. Stuttgart's urban area has almost 1.8 million population which makes it Germany's seventh largest city. With more than 5 million inhabitants, the greater Stuttgart Metropolitan region is considered as the fourth-biggest region in Germany after the Rhine-Ruhr area, Berlin/Brandenburg and Frankfurt/Rhine-Main. Stuttgart has got the nicknamed of Schwabenmetropole (Swabian metropolis), because of the city's area in the centre of Swabia. The city lies about an hour from the Black Forest and at a similar distance from the Swabian Jura. Stuttgart lies in a lush valley, nestling in between grape plantations and thick woodland that makes it a wonderful tourist destination. Rosensteinpark, Botanischer Garten der Universität Hohenheim, Landesarboretum Baden-Württemberg and many others are major tourist destinations that magnetize a large number of tourists from all across the country. It is famous for its rich cultural heritage. The State Theatre (Staatstheater) is dwell to the State opera and three other smaller theatres. This theatre regularly hosts numbers of stages opera, ballet and theatre productions as well as concerts. It is a home to five of the eleven state museums located in the Baden-Württemberg which also make Stuttgart an ideal tourist spot. You will surely enjoy its night-life too. Stuttgart is well-linked with all three modes of transport services that allow you to move from one place to another.
